DIY Whitening Toothpaste
Store in a dark cabinet for up to one month.
3 teaspoons baking soda
2 teaspoons vegetable glycerine
2 teaspoons hydrogen peroxide
10 drops peppermint essential oil
⅛ teaspoon powdered stevia
Mix ingredients together to form a paste.
Spoon into your jar.
